Healthy Rice Bowls Right for Schools
Rice Bowls are a smart, nutritious choice for your school lunch program. Students and teachers give them high grades for taste, appeal and meal variety.
Adding Rice Bowls to your menu:
- Helps promote healthful eating habits for your students
- Is easy to plan, prepare and serve
- Stretches ever-tightening budgets to better balance lower-cost/commodity ingredients like rice with higher-cost proteins
- Let school menus reflect the hottest trends in foodservice today and allows students to "customize" their food options
- Fits the U.S. Dietary Guidelines for Americans and MyPyramid recommendations to eat more grains, including whole grain
brown rice

- 2009 Healthy Rice Bowls Contest winner Sylvia Kravitz, Product Development Technician for San Diego Unified School District's (SDUSD) Middle & Secondary Schools. "Students told us they wanted something appealing, filling, fast, easy to hold and most important - great tasting food. Rice bowls fit the bill," said Kravitz.
Her her Sweet & Sour Shrimp, Teriyaki Chicken with Asian Vegetables, Beef with Broccoli and Fajita Chicken rice bowls introduced a fun and creative way to deliver a complete meal that's full of flavor and packed with nutrients.
